Spent two nights here in October. The rooms are large enough, but not overly so. I had a room on the north end of the hotel which had a great city view (two entire walls were were glass) and when the sun went down the city view was spectacular. As a travel agent I was not particularly impressed with the staff that checked me in but everything else was fine. I called down at five to have my car pulled around and it was waiting. As a single female traveler I particularly enjoyed the hotel adjoining Macy's Mall. There's also a Victoria's Secret, Bath and Body Works there as well as other stores and a food court. Overall I enjoyed staying there and I thought the majority of staff were courteous.
